Class ModFilesFiltering

java.lang.Object
org.apache.maven.shared.filtering.DefaultMavenResourcesFiltering
org.eclipse.jetty.toolchain.modifysources.ModFilesFiltering
All Implemented Interfaces:
org.apache.maven.shared.filtering.MavenResourcesFiltering

@Named("mod-files") public class ModFilesFiltering extends org.apache.maven.shared.filtering.DefaultMavenResourcesFiltering implements org.apache.maven.shared.filtering.MavenResourcesFiltering
  • Field Details

    • LOGGER

      private static final org.slf4j.Logger LOGGER
    • CURRENT_PROJECT

      private static ThreadLocal<org.apache.maven.project.MavenProject> CURRENT_PROJECT
  • Constructor Details

    • ModFilesFiltering

      @Inject public ModFilesFiltering(org.apache.maven.shared.filtering.MavenFileFilter mavenFileFilter, org.sonatype.plexus.build.incremental.BuildContext buildContext)
  • Method Details

    • getDefaultNonFilteredFileExtensions

      public List<String> getDefaultNonFilteredFileExtensions()
      Specified by:
      getDefaultNonFilteredFileExtensions in interface org.apache.maven.shared.filtering.MavenResourcesFiltering
      Overrides:
      getDefaultNonFilteredFileExtensions in class org.apache.maven.shared.filtering.DefaultMavenResourcesFiltering
    • filterResources

      public void filterResources(org.apache.maven.shared.filtering.MavenResourcesExecution mavenResourcesExecution) throws org.apache.maven.shared.filtering.MavenFilteringException
      Specified by:
      filterResources in interface org.apache.maven.shared.filtering.MavenResourcesFiltering
      Overrides:
      filterResources in class org.apache.maven.shared.filtering.DefaultMavenResourcesFiltering
      Throws:
      org.apache.maven.shared.filtering.MavenFilteringException
    • findDependency

      private static Optional<org.apache.maven.model.Dependency> findDependency(String groupId, String artifactId, List<org.apache.maven.model.Dependency> dependencies)
    • dependencyToJarName

      private static String dependencyToJarName(org.apache.maven.model.Dependency dependency)